Monthly Bookkeeping for Creatives

For artists and creative business owners who want reliable, ongoing financial support and professional oversight.

Monthly bookkeeping provides consistent, accurate financial records so you can make informed decisions and stay compliant throughout the year—not just at tax time.

What I provide

  • Monthly transaction categorization and reconciliation

  • Review and cleanup of income and expense activity

  • Sales tax tracking support

  • Monthly financial reporting (Profit & Loss, Balance Sheet)

  • Ongoing oversight to support proactive tax planning

Starting with a Clean Slate

To ensure your monthly reports are accurate and meaningful, your books must be in a current and reconciled state before transitioning to a monthly retainer. If your records are currently disorganized or behind, we will begin with a Moderate Cleanup or Conquer the Chaos engagement to establish a reliable foundation. Reconstruction and cleanup work is billed at my standard hourly rate ($160) and is scoped separately from ongoing monthly bookkeeping/maintenance.

Software & Access Requirements

To provide ongoing bookkeeping, clients must use a supported accounting software platform (such as QuickBooks Online, Xero, Wave, Zoho Books, or FreshBooks) and grant accountant access.

If you aren’t currently using a platform, I can help you select the one that fits your volume and budget—several of these options offer free or low-cost versions specifically for emerging creative businesses.

Note: I do not provide monthly bookkeeping services using Excel or manual spreadsheets. Spreadsheet-based records may be used for one-time cleanup or advisory sessions, but not for ongoing monthly support.

Typical time commitment Most monthly bookkeeping engagements require approximately 1–3 hours per month, depending on transaction volume and complexity.

Billing structure

Monthly bookkeeping is billed on a flat monthly retainer, customized to your business volume and account complexity. Retainer amounts are quoted after an initial diagnostic discussion. Retainers are billed on the 1st day of each month and are due upon receipt to ensure uninterrupted service.
